\m/ 80's metal \m/

Информационно-аналитический форум "80 см пыли" (In Search We Trust) "У нас никто никуда не спешит"
Me For You - http://me-4u.com
It is currently 26 Apr 2024

All times are UTC + 2 hours

Spoiler
Chat - temporary registration for foreign users (please leave your application here)







Post new topic Reply to topic  [ 72 posts ]  Go to page Previous  1, 2, 3, 4  Next
Author Message
 
PostPosted: 16 Feb 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
Я давно веду свой каталог в Меломании и очень доволен. Единственный минус - база достаточно сильно разрастается, особо если туда пихать здоровые картинки. Ну я про сам файл.

church wrote:
nomercy2all пишет:
А как в этой проге добавить биографию артиста? Чего то я не понимаю буратина

С этим я пока не разбирался..Может завтра попробую...


Ну я пихаю биографию в заметки исполнителя, там все нормально хранится и когда генеришь данные для инета, то эта инфа суется как раз на страничку исполнителя

Image

Ну или можно заполнить соответствующую закладку в свойствах исполнителя - на исполнителе ПКМ - Свойства - Биография

Image

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 16 Feb 2009 
Труъ
User avatar
Joined: 26 Mar 2008
Posts: 127
Lоcаtion: СПб
Age: 35
Name: Илья
gateKeeper, спасибо за подсказку с биографией. Заметки не очень устраивают, потому что, насколько я понял, там нельзя текст форматировать, а хочется когда-нибудь это все дело в html перевести, полюбоваться :smile:
И еще вопрос :oops: Можно ли обновлять html страницы, которые он создает или при каждом обновлении коллекции нужно заново экспортировать?

_________________
Hunting, seeking, finding, destroying - die.
Praying, pleading, cannot wait - for death.
© Coroner


Top
 Profile  
 
 
PostPosted: 16 Feb 2009 
.
User avatar
Joined: 25 Aug 2007
Posts: 568
Lоcаtion: Москва
Age: 112
Name: Kostolom
church wrote:
Вообщем, если оставлять список в самой программе, то всё выглядит очень даже цивильно:
Image

А вот при генерации в excel получаем вот такое: :(
Image

Мда, негусто. И что, никак настройки экспорта в Ёксель не подкрутить?


Top
 Profile  
 
 
PostPosted: 16 Feb 2009 
Персональный статус
User avatar
Joined: 16 Jul 2008
Posts: 222
Lоcаtion: Киров
Age: 35
Name: Олег
nomercy2all wrote:
А как в этой проге добавить биографию артиста? Чего то я не понимаю

Похоже нельзя, все перерыл :cry:


Top
 Profile  
 
 
PostPosted: 16 Feb 2009 
Работнечег
User avatar
Joined: 28 Aug 2007
Posts: 6473
Lоcаtion: г. Москва
Age: 35
Name: Дима
Kostolom wrote:
Мда, негусто. И что, никак настройки экспорта в Ёксель не подкрутить?

Ну я не нашёл пока.Может товарищ gateKeeper подскажет... :oops:


Top
 Profile E-mail  
 
 
PostPosted: 17 Feb 2009 
Персональный статус
User avatar
Joined: 16 Jul 2008
Posts: 222
Lоcаtion: Киров
Age: 35
Name: Олег
Что то протупил с биографией :fingal:
gateKeeper, спасибо за подсказку :thanx:


Top
 Profile  
 
 
PostPosted: 17 Feb 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
nomercy2all
ты прав, форматирование как таковое в Заметках не применимо и в генерированной странице весь текст выдается скопом, но если люди хотят просто почитать инфу, то это вполне нормально. А вот для себя лично все форматирование останется в Заметках. Согласен, что это неудобно (.

Image

Отдельные хтмл-ки можно обновлять, то есть достаточно перегенерить странички для данного конкретного исполнителя и потом подсунуть в общую сгенеренную базу (сайт). Я так делаю часто, потому как полная генерация базы занимает достаточно много времени.

Экспорт в Эксель:
ну ооочень убогий согласен. Например для того, чтобы сгенерить нормальный список по лосям пришлось сделать сначала фильтр, выделить лосёвые альбомы а потом сделать их экспорт в эксельку. Поля выдачи можно поднастроить (хотя бы при фильтрации) но меня данный экспорт не устраивает никак. Пытался подцепиться напрямую к базе, но надо элементарно распарсить структуру базы и использовать нужные драйвера, а что это за база и тд, я не в курсе. Постараюсь поискать по инету, вероятно кто-то озабачивался подобным вопросом. ) Надеюсь.

Ну а в целом - система стабильная, за все время использования, проблем замечено не было. Но все одно - рекомендую делать бакуп базы - либо средствами программы, либо просто архивировать файл базы любым архиватором. К сожалению, жмется не очень сильно. (

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 18 Feb 2009 
Персональный статус
User avatar
Joined: 16 Jul 2008
Posts: 222
Lоcаtion: Киров
Age: 35
Name: Олег
gateKeeper, ты случайно не знаешь - возможно ли в Меломании чтобы найденные через гугль обложки автоматом (или по нажатию на какую-нибудь кнопку) сохранялись не только в базе, но и в папку с альбомом? Очень не хватает этой функции. Знаю, что там можно самому выбрать куда сохранить, но это не тру, ибо задолбаешься :nea:


Top
 Profile  
 
 
PostPosted: 18 Feb 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
istar

я такой возможности ни сам ни в хелпе не нашел ((

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 05 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
CRUGER wrote:
я сам такую написал, только она содержимое отправляет в Access базу. Ну а оттуда можно и в ексель.
Но прога строго заточена под вид
папка - имя группы
подпапка - год - название альбома (качество)

качество = VBR или 032-320
например:
-Metallica
--2009 - Remagnetilk (320)
Cruger подскажи плиз
если маска такая:
Artist - (Year) Album [Bitrate]
Ты можешь поделиться скриптом, как бы мне в эксель занести все альбомы, именнованые таким образом?


Top
 Profile  
 
 
PostPosted: 05 Mar 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
McKagan
ёк, ну давай да напишем тебе скрипт под твои задачи. Проблема-то..было бы время только.

Ну вот покопался, нашел чета у себя, глянь, что-то очень давнишнее, но вроде рабочее. Перловый скрипт. Делает хтмл-ку. Я попробовал ту хтмл-ку открыть в экселе - выглядит не плохо:

Image

Для запуска нужен - Перл, модуль MP3::Tag.
Если надо будет - сделаю экзешник.
Запуск тупой - указываешь папку которую надо обработать, типа:
perl my2.pl c:\temp\music\

И ему вроде на сколько помню по-барабану структура папок.
Баги - скорее всего есть, куда ж без них ))

http://ifolder.ru/10886422

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 05 Mar 2009 
Пенетратор Щикатило
User avatar
Joined: 30 Jul 2007
Posts: 537
Age: 68
Name: Сергей
McKagan wrote:
Cruger подскажи плиз
если маска такая:
Artist - (Year) Album [Bitrate]
Ты можешь поделиться скриптом, как бы мне в эксель занести все альбомы, именнованые таким образом?

маска
папка1 --> артист
папка2 --> год - альбом (битрейт)


программу писал на Visual Basic. Exeшник есть, исходники есть.
Очень много сил в программу вложил, просто так исходники отдавать жалко, а EXE-впринципе могу и так распространить, если нужно.
сразу говорю прога не переваривает точки в названии папок - виснет. Но это не проблема. А так очень долго её тюнинговал, умеет даже стили проставлять к альбомам(задаешь вручную или автоматом) и даже генерить текстовый файлик.


Top
 Profile  
 
 
PostPosted: 06 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
ммм, спасибо вам обоим, но оба варианта не подходят. нужно, чтобы получалось нечто такое:

Image

Image

Такое я смог пока осуществить только в программке TT_Structurator ( сайт разработчика: http://www.wilduser-music.narod.ru/ )
Одно НО - программа заполняет поля в EXCEL значениями из тегов, а мне нужно чтобы программа брала все данные (АРТИСТ, АЛЬБОМ, ГОД (если есть), БИТРЕЙТ) непосредственно из названия папки. :(


Top
 Profile  
 
 
PostPosted: 06 Mar 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
McKagan

бгг, ты че, серьезно? такая простая задачко? Ну сделаю завтра, договорились. Вообщем все беру из названия папки и заполняю этим эксельку, так? Если не так понял - поправь меня. Нужно ли что-то еще особенное?
Да, сразу вопрос - у тебя есть поле трэкс, то есть кол-во трэков - ты подразумеваешь что в папке у тебя только мп3? Или могут быть нюансы?
ЕХЕ надо делать?

Для себя седня затеял по-интереснее:
сканирую папки или весь комп, заполняю базу, потом с ней че хошь можно делать - хоть напрямую пихать в эксель, хоть делать выборку и только ее туда засовывать , ну и тд. А то были подобные надобности, но руки никак не доходили.

зы: база все же создается на основании тэгов, и это лучше -можно сразу видеть его отсутствие и заполнить.

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 07 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
Quote:
Вообщем все беру из названия папки и заполняю этим эксельку

gateKeeper
да, все именно так! :true: спасибо , земляк, за помощь :true:
gateKeeper wrote:
Да, сразу вопрос - у тебя есть поле трэкс, то есть кол-во трэков - ты подразумеваешь что в папке у тебя только мп3? Или могут быть нюансы?
количество треков необязательно кидать в отдельный столбец EXCEL, но эта возможность приветствуется :smile:


Top
 Profile  
 
 
PostPosted: 07 Mar 2009 
Работнечег
User avatar
Joined: 28 Aug 2007
Posts: 6473
Lоcаtion: г. Москва
Age: 35
Name: Дима
а можно экзешник сделать? :oops:


Top
 Profile E-mail  
 
 
PostPosted: 07 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
gateKeeper, не заметил строчку про экзешник.
пойдет в любом виде, хоть ехе, хоть проект-файл. У проекта конечно преимуществ больше - разобравшись в коде, можно будет самому подлатать программку под свои нужды.
В общем, я буду рад любому варианту :pardon:


Top
 Profile  
 
 
PostPosted: 07 Mar 2009 
Труъ
User avatar
Joined: 18 Jan 2009
Posts: 133
Lоcаtion: НиНо
Age: 53
Name: Дмитрий
McKagan

чегой-то инет седня хандрит с утра.

Ну вот, как обещал
http://ifolder.ru/10919629

Все требования в заголовке файла.
Запуск простой
perl <программа> <список каталогов для обработки>

<список каталогов для обработки> - то есть сюда можно передать и каталог старшего уровня, скрипт обработает все подкаталоги в этом случае. Сюда удобно передать несколько параметров, когда коллекция разбросана по разным дискам, ну типа:

perl <программа> D:\Temp E:\Music

Ограничения:
1. фильтр заточен под тебя, под твою маску каталогов.
2. скрипт НЕ обрабатывает каталоги, если в них отсутствуют мп3 файлы
3. скрипт НЕ обрабатывает каталоги не подпадающие под твою маску

Баги:
1. проблема с трансляцией названий каталогов, написанных кириллицей. Пока не победил. Хотя и не могу утверждать что это не только проблема моей системы, в разных вьюерах, отображается по разному: в Экселе 2007 корябает символы, в другом вьюере - все хорошо. Постараюсь разобраться. Скорее всего проблема с кодировкой.

ЕХЕ:
будет чуть позже, проблемы с компилятором, сорри


Scatterbrain
чего ругаешься? Если есть задача так ставь перед народом, кто может наверное не откажет

_________________
-= 'til death do us unite =-


Top
 Profile  
 
 
PostPosted: 07 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
спасибо, щас разбираться буду :thanx:


Top
 Profile  
 
 
PostPosted: 07 Mar 2009 
хард н хэвщик (support team)
User avatar
Joined: 02 Jun 2008
Posts: 16881
Lоcаtion: Н.Новгород
Age: 37
Name: Артем
не разобрался :( как этот скрипт запускать? нужно ПО?


Top
 Profile  
 
Display posts from previous:  Sort by  
Post new topic Reply to topic  [ 72 posts ]  Go to page Previous  1, 2, 3, 4  Next

All times are UTC + 2 hours


Who is online

Users browsing this forum: No registered users and 1 guest


You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um

Search for:
Яндекс.Метрика
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group